On 14 Jan 97 at 21:13, Walton wrote:
>
> Does anyone know if the E-6 IR will have to be loaded in total
> darkness? It would be nice if Kodak would make it so you can load in some
> amount of light.
Note that this is Ektachrome IR, color slide, not HIE b&w negative
film. This EIR has always been daylight loadable, so in this respect
nothing changes.
Btw, considering EIR has the same spectral sensitivity as HIE, this
is also an argument against the IR-leaking felt trap. IF EIR doesn't
suffer from it, then why HIE?
That leaves us with less and less arguments for the daylight fogging
of HIE....even the fiber optic theory seems hard to defend, since HIE
also fogs after exposure, with the film leader in the cartridge
entirely....
